- The distance between Minginui Forest, New Zealand and Bandar Abbas, Iran is approximately 14,404 km or 8,951 mi.
- To reach Minginui Forest in this distance one would set out from Bandar Abbas bearing 119.1°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Minginui Forest bearing 95.7° or E .
- Minginui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Bandar Abbas has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Minginui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Bandar Abbas is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ual average temperature is 15.7 °C (28.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.3 °C (9.5°F) less in Minginui Forest.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1309.6 mm (51.6 in) more which is equivalent to 1309.6 l/m² (32.14 US gal/ft²) or 13,096,000 l/ha (1,400,049 US gal/ac) more. About 8 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12° lower in Minginui Forest than in Bandar Abbas.
